Course Description

416 [M] Mechanical Systems Design I 3 First term of the year-long capstone design; integrative design in mechanical engineering; multidisciplinary design project considering technical and nontechnical contexts. Typically offered Fall.

Expectations for Student Effort 

For each hour of lecture equivalent, students should expect to have a minimum of three hours of work outside of class.
